Bread Day

Sis. Sarah taught us how to make different kinds of bread!  She taught us about ingredient reactions and relationships.  For instance yeast feeds on simple sugar and releases carbon dioxide that makes the dough rise.  The oil makes the bread more tender and increases the shelf life. 
To start off she demonstrated how to make raisin bread, cinnamon rolls, dinner rolls, pigs in a blanket, sopapillas, and white bread with dough she had already mixed up. 
These were baked and enjoyed as the afternoon snack. 
The last thing we did was make up our own dough.  Each person was equipped with measuring spoons/cups, a BIG bowl, and the ingredients.  Then we each put our dough into a greased Ziploc bag and took it home to create our own baked goods.
